Posco and CSC Will Purchase a 15% Stake in Arcelormittal by US$ 1.1 Billion

According to report, South Korea’s Posco and Taiwan’s China Steel Corp (CSC) said they will purchase a 15% stake in Canadian iron ore and pellet producer owned by ArcelorMittal by US$ 1.1 billion. It is joint venture with ArcelorMittal Mines Canada as it performs the mining operations in Quebec. CSC will invest US$270 million and acquire a 3.68% of stake in the joint venture and it will purchase up to 1 million tons of iron ore pellet. It will help CSC to raise the self-sufficiency to 11.6% from current 7.5% in iron ore. But Posco declined to release the details, only confirmed the deal. ArcelorMittal Mines Canada produces 15 million tons of concentrate and 9 million tons of pellets every year. And it plans to increase the concentrate capacity to 24 million tons and double the pellet capacity in 2013.
